Is there a waiting list to buy a Lamborghini?
The Lamborghini Aventador, a $400,000 power monster that looks like the next-generation Batmobile, is now sold out. If you want a new one, the waiting list has now stretched to 18 months. Demand is so overwhelming for the Aventador that Lamboghini is racing to expand its manufacturing capacity – for the third time.

What Lamborghinis are not street legal?
Lamborghini has just unveiled a new supercar, known as the Essenza SCV12, that owners won’t be able to legally drive on public roads. That’s why, if you buy one, Lamborghini recommends you let the company keep it for you in a special garage at the company’s headquarters in Italy.

Does Lamborghini build to order?
Every Lamborghini vehicle is assembled by hand. Every single Lamborghini vehicle built at the company’s two factories — the only Lamborghini factories in the world — is pre-sold. Lamborghini dealerships own the vehicles seen in showrooms and if you want one be prepared to wait six to 12 months.
Can I invest in Lamborghini?
Lamborghini is not yet a publicly traded company. The Lamborghini brand is under the Audi umbrella and, for investors, you can buy stock through the parent company. If you are looking to own stock in Lamborghini, purchasing VW stock might be the only option.
